ビットコインの送金詰まりを解消する方法とは?



ビットコインの送金詰まりを解消する方法とは?


ビットコインの送金詰まりを解消する方法とは?

ビットコインは、その分散性とセキュリティの高さから、世界中で注目を集めている暗号資産です。しかし、取引量の増加に伴い、送金詰まりが発生することがあります。送金詰まりは、取引の遅延や手数料の高騰を引き起こし、ユーザーエクスペリエンスを損なう可能性があります。本稿では、ビットコインの送金詰まりの原因を詳細に分析し、その解消方法について専門的な視点から解説します。

1. ビットコイン送金詰まりの原因

ビットコインの送金詰まりは、主に以下の要因によって引き起こされます。

1.1 ブロック容量の限界

ビットコインのブロックは、約1MBの容量制限があります。この制限により、一度に処理できる取引数には上限があります。取引量が増加すると、ブロックに収まりきらない取引が未承認となり、送金詰まりが発生します。当初、ビットコインの設計者は、取引量が現在ほど多くなることを想定していなかったため、ブロック容量は比較的狭く設定されました。

1.2 手数料市場のメカニズム

ビットコインの送金手数料は、取引の優先度を決定する重要な要素です。マイナーは、手数料の高い取引を優先的にブロックに取り込みます。取引量が増加すると、手数料を高く設定しないと取引が承認されにくくなり、結果として手数料が高騰します。この手数料市場のメカニズムが、送金詰まりを悪化させる要因となることがあります。

1.3 ネットワークの混雑

ビットコインのネットワークは、世界中のノードによって構成されています。ネットワークが混雑すると、取引情報の伝播が遅延し、承認に時間がかかることがあります。特に、大規模な取引や、多くのユーザーが同時に取引を行う場合、ネットワークの混雑は深刻化します。

1.4 複雑なスクリプト

ビットコインの取引スクリプトは、複雑な条件を設定することができます。複雑なスクリプトを含む取引は、検証に時間がかかり、ブロックに取り込みにくくなるため、送金詰まりの原因となることがあります。特に、マルチシグ取引や、高度なスマートコントラクトを利用した取引は、スクリプトが複雑になりやすい傾向があります。

2. 送金詰まりを解消するための方法

ビットコインの送金詰まりを解消するためには、様々なアプローチが必要です。以下に、主な解消方法を解説します。

2.1 スケーリングソリューション

スケーリングソリューションは、ビットコインの処理能力を向上させるための技術です。主なスケーリングソリューションには、以下のものがあります。

2.1.1 SegWit(Segregated Witness)

SegWitは、取引データをブロック内に効率的に格納するための技術です。SegWitを導入することで、ブロック容量を実質的に増やすことができ、より多くの取引を処理できるようになります。また、SegWitは、トランザクションIDの計算方法を変更することで、セキュリティを向上させる効果もあります。

2.1.2 Lightning Network

Lightning Networkは、ビットコインのオフチェーンスケーリングソリューションです。Lightning Networkを利用することで、少額の取引を高速かつ低コストで行うことができます。Lightning Networkは、ビットコインのブロックチェーンに直接取引を記録するのではなく、参加者間でチャネルを構築し、そのチャネル内で取引を行います。これにより、ブロックチェーンの負荷を軽減し、送金詰まりを解消することができます。

2.1.3 Sidechains

Sidechainsは、ビットコインのメインチェーンとは独立したブロックチェーンです。Sidechainsを利用することで、ビットコインの機能を拡張したり、新しいアプリケーションを開発したりすることができます。Sidechainsは、メインチェーンの負荷を軽減し、送金詰まりを解消する効果も期待できます。

2.2 手数料の最適化

送金手数料を適切に設定することで、取引の承認を早めることができます。手数料の最適化には、以下の方法があります。

2.2.1 手数料推定ツールの利用

多くのウォレットや取引所では、手数料推定ツールを提供しています。手数料推定ツールを利用することで、現在のネットワーク状況に基づいて、適切な手数料を推定することができます。適切な手数料を設定することで、取引が承認されるまでの時間を短縮し、送金詰まりを回避することができます。

2.2.2 RBF(Replace-by-Fee)の活用

RBFは、未承認の取引の手数料を高く設定し直す機能です。RBFを活用することで、取引が承認されない場合に、手数料を高く設定し直すことで、承認を促すことができます。ただし、RBFを利用するには、ウォレットや取引所がRBFに対応している必要があります。

2.2.3 CPFP(Child Pays for Parent)の活用

CPFPは、子取引の手数料を高く設定することで、親取引の承認を促す機能です。CPFPは、RBFが利用できない場合に有効な手段となります。ただし、CPFPを利用するには、子取引の作成と管理が必要となります。

2.3 ウォレットの選択

ウォレットの種類によって、手数料の計算方法や、RBFやCPFPの対応状況が異なります。送金詰まりを回避するためには、適切なウォレットを選択することが重要です。以下に、ウォレットを選択する際のポイントを解説します。

2.3.1 手数料の自動計算機能

ウォレットが、自動的に適切な手数料を計算してくれる機能があると便利です。自動計算機能を利用することで、手数料の設定ミスを防ぎ、取引の承認を早めることができます。

2.3.2 RBF/CPFPへの対応

RBFやCPFPに対応しているウォレットを選択することで、取引が承認されない場合に、手数料を調整することができます。これにより、送金詰まりを回避することができます。

2.3.3 ネットワークの監視機能

ウォレットが、ネットワークの状況を監視し、送金詰まりが発生している場合に警告してくれる機能があると便利です。ネットワークの監視機能を利用することで、送金詰まりを事前に察知し、対策を講じることができます。

3. 今後の展望

ビットコインの送金詰まりは、今後も継続的に解決すべき課題です。スケーリングソリューションの開発や、手数料市場の改善、ウォレットの機能強化など、様々な取り組みが期待されます。特に、Lightning Networkの普及は、ビットコインの送金詰まりを大幅に解消する可能性を秘めています。また、サイドチェーン技術の発展も、ビットコインの処理能力を向上させる上で重要な役割を果たすと考えられます。

4. まとめ

ビットコインの送金詰まりは、ブロック容量の限界、手数料市場のメカニズム、ネットワークの混雑、複雑なスクリプトなど、様々な要因によって引き起こされます。送金詰まりを解消するためには、スケーリングソリューションの導入、手数料の最適化、適切なウォレットの選択など、総合的なアプローチが必要です。今後も、ビットコインの技術開発が進み、送金詰まりが解消されることが期待されます。ユーザーは、最新の情報を収集し、適切な対策を講じることで、ビットコインをより快適に利用することができます。


前の記事

暗号資産(仮想通貨)の価格予測!年の相場展望は?

次の記事

スイ(SUI)で楽しむホームパーティーアイデア

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です